Write an equation in point slope form of the line that passes through the given point and with the given slope (m). (-6,1); m=5

1 Answer

4 votes

Answer:


m = (change \: in \: y)/(change \: in \: x)


5 = (y - 1)/(x - - 6)

Explanation:

5(x+6)=y-1

y=5x+30-1

y=5x+29
